Solstad Offshore ASA (SOFF) has signed a Letter of
Intent (LOI) with a major international offshore
contracting company to construct and operate a large
subsea construction vessel.
The intention is that the client will charter the
vessel from Solstad for a period of 8 years firm, in
addition to 3 x 1 yearly options.
At the same time, Solstad have signed a LOI with VARD
to design and build the vessel.
The hull will be built at VARD's own facilities in
Tulcea, Romania, while the outfitting of the vessel
will be done at VARD Brattvaag in Norway.
The scheduled delivery of the vessel is 2q-2016.
The vessel, which will be the largest in the Solstad-
fleet, will have a 550-ton top tension vertical lay
-system, enabling the installation of large diameter
flexible pipes in ultra deepwater and in harsher
environments. In addition, a 600 ton active heave
compensated offshore crane and a 4000 ton under-deck
carousel for storage of flexible pipes, cables and
umbilical's.
The vessel will be about 180 meters long, have a beam
of 33 meters and a deck area of more than 2500 m2.
The contractual values between the client and
Solstad, and between VARD and Solstad are
confidential at this point.
Solstad Offshore ASA is among the largest shipping
companies in Norway, providing advanced vessels and
extensive maritime competence for operations related
to the offshore petroleum industry. The company has
about 1,800 employees, and operates 48 vessels all
over the world. Solstad Offshore is headquartered in
Skudeneshavn, Norway and has branch offices in
Brazil, Singapore, the Philippines, the United
Kingdom and Australia.
